DESCRIPTION (Adapted from the applicants abstract): The University of Alabama
at Birmingham, McWane Science Center and the Birmingham City Schools (BCS)
propose a highly coordinated program to provide high school science teachers
and their students with a laboratory-based learning experience in genetic and
molecular biology and the application of these fields to advances in modern
medicine. While all of the programs described here are based on providing a
high level of science content training to the participating teachers and
students the primary goal will be to provide them with an opportunity to
explore, by experimentation, the molecular world. The Birmingham Science
Education Partnership (BSEP) integrates five highly successful existing
programs with three new initiatives. To achieve the greatest impact these
programs are highly interrelated and will provide maximum flexibility so that
all BCS high school students will gain a better knowledge of new and exciting
advances in health sciences. The combined programs will: 1) train BCS
teachers in molecular biology during a summer course, BioTeach, taught by the
UAB faculty and students; 2) provide BioTeach graduates with five molecular
biology laboratory modules in their classrooms; 3) provide BCS teachers the
opportunity to bring their classes to the GENEius program at McWane Science
Center to conduct day-long experiments in DNA fingerprinting and the genetic
basis for sickle cell anemia; 4) develop and build exhibits at McWane Center
to help the public better appreciate experiments conducted by students in the
GENEius program; 5) expand the development and dissemination of inquiry-based
Genetics and Microbiology courses in the BCS; 6) strengthen existing high
school science club curricula by offering long-term projects including genome
analysis and infectious diseases; 7) expand the current summer internship
program for high school students to include training in basic molecular
concepts and laboratory skills; 8) recruit and train undergraduate Outreach
fellows to serve as facilitators in high school classroom programs.
Several factors contribute to the likely success and sustainability of the
BSEP. First, the partners are the major contributors to biomedical research
and science education in Birmingham. Second, substantial commitment of
resources in the form of State funds, private and federal grants and physical
facilities are available to the programs described in this proposal. Third,
the partner institutions have a track record of working effectively together,
drawing from their varied expertise, to provide exciting and innovative
science education programs.
